Why do solar panels deteriorate?
Indeed, solar panel surfaces are inevitably exposed to various degradation mechanisms including chemical degradation and mechanical damage, which in turn can impair the transparency of the protective surface of PV panels and reflectivity of glass mirrors of CSP. The mechanical damage is mainly caused by sand-surface interaction (sand impact).
How does sand affect PV solar panels & CSP?
Besides the accumulation of dust, which could affect the efficiency up to 40% , , the permanent damage due to the sand impact is another considerable efficiency drag for PV solar panels as well as CSP in such environments , .

Why do solar panels lose performance over time?
However, environmental stresses such as ultraviolet (UV) radiation, high humidity and extreme temperatures, along with material degradation due to ageing can lead to gradual decline in the performance of PV over time.
